<br />Alternative No. 3 - Reinforced Concrete Pipe <br /> <br />Reinforced concrete pipe has not been used much in the Colorado Area. The main <br /> <br /> <br />reason for this has been the initial cost. It is about twice as expensive to <br /> <br /> <br />lay pipe than to install concrete lining. But because of the ever increasing <br /> <br />costs associated with farming, this initiali cost may be justified. Reinforced <br /> <br />concrete pipe has as estimated one hundred ,(100) year life span. We have found <br /> <br /> <br />that the cost of maintenance of pipe is abo~t the same as concrete lined ditch <br /> <br />or about $20,000 a year. The cost includes' all expenses. Some money can be <br /> <br />saved on installation of the pipe because the base and side walls do not have <br /> <br /> <br />to be as precisely groomed and compacted as with a concrete lined ditch. <br /> <br />The estimated rehabilitation cost of Alterniltive No,., 3 is $4,657,350.
